Design and Implementation of HDLC Procedures Based on FPGA

Jun Wang,Wenhao Zhang,Yuxi Zhang,Wei Wu,Weiguang Chang
DOI: https://doi.org/10.1109/icasid.2009.5276893
2009-01-01
Abstract:High-level data link control (HDLC) procedure is one of the most important protocols in digital communications. This paper analyzes the methods of HDLC procedure implementation commonly used nowadays, and points out their defects. We propose a new hardware implementation of HDLC procedure based on Field Programmable Gates Array (FPGA), and especially illustrate how to generate frame check sequence (FCS) of HDLC-cycle redundancy check (CRC) in FPGA. We verified the methods above by downloading the HDLC modules designed in VHDL (VHSIC hardware description language) into FPGA, which shows the feasibility of the methods. The programming of modules is simple, easy to modify, and superior in practical application.
What problem does this paper attempt to address?